An Evening with Marilyn Van Derbur in Dayton, Ohio

Marilyn Van Derbur is the former Miss America and author of Miss America By Day which chronicles her journey to becoming a survivor of sexual abuse by her millionaire father. Marilyn speaks nationwide on the topic of sexual abuse prevention and recovery. As a childhood incest survivor, she has devoted much of her adult life to raising national awareness and understanding of sexual abuse and its long-term effects. Wanted: 35,000 to fight child abuse in Cincinnati

By: John Johnston Cincinnati.comChild advocates hoping to reduce childhood sexual abuse want to recruit at least 35,000 Hamilton County adults for a 2½-hour prevention program. That figure represents “the tipping point that’s going to make a huge difference in reducing issues of sexual predators and childhood victimization in our community,” Hamilton County Commissioner Todd Portune said Friday.
